Types of Sedation Options



When it concerns selecting the ideal sedation option for your oral procedure, you'll discover a number of methods tailored to various requirements and choices. One of the most typical kinds are laughing gas, dental sedation, and IV sedation.

Nitrous oxide, likewise called giggling gas, is a prominent choice for lots of clients. It's inhaled via a mask, providing a relaxing effect while permitting you to remain conscious and receptive. The effects diminish promptly, so you can drive yourself home afterward.

Dental sedation entails taking a recommended drug before your appointment. This alternative can vary from moderate to modest sedation, depending upon the dose. You'll really feel kicked back, yet you might not bear in mind much of the procedure. You'll require a person to accompany you home, as the results can stick around.

IV sedation supplies much deeper relaxation and enables your dental professional to readjust the sedation level throughout the treatment. This technique is optimal for longer or a lot more intricate treatments. You'll likely be in a semi-conscious state and will certainly need somebody to drive you home afterward.

Each alternative has its benefits, so reviewing your choices and concerns with your dental professional will assist you make the best choice for your demands.
